SAVI iQ Leadership Team

  • Will West

    Will is the Chief Executive Officer and Co-Founder of SAVI iQ. He has been involved in the world of Home Automation for decades. He and Eric Smith have created 5 industry-leading companies together, and they were both recent recipients of the CEDIA Lifetime Achievement designation; an honor given to only a select few that have helped shape the industry. Will and Eric created Control4 and along with Mark Morgan, Glen Mella, and many others, grew the Company to become the dominant worldwide leader in home automation. They successfully took the Company public in 2013. Will has raised hundreds of millions of dollars in venture capital, private equity, and the public markets. In 1998, he co-founded iBAHN (then called STSN), which became the worldwide leader in broadband services for business travelers serving millions of customers in thousands of hotels. Prior to founding iBAHN, Will was CEO and co-founder of PHAST Corporation, a leading manufacturer of high-end home automation systems. Will also held prior roles at Proctor and Gamble, the FSLIC, and Wasatch Advisors. He holds a degree in Finance from the University of Utah, and an MBA from the Wharton School at the University of Pennsylvania. He also holds the CFA designation.

  • Eric Smith

    Eric is Chief Technology Officer & Co-Founder of SAVI iQ. In this role he is responsible for product direction and architecture, leveraging his long and deep background in home automation to guide the products to be simple and comprehensive. Prior to SAVI iQ, Eric was Co-Founder and Chief Technology Officer of Control4. Control4 is the first company to make whole-home automation a practical option for any residence. In 2013 Control4 went public on the Nasdaq under the symbol “CTRL.” Prior to Control4, he co-founded STSN (now iBahn), the worldwide leader in broadband services for business travelers. Eric developed the intellectual property that made it possible to simplify Internet protocols and offer fast, convenient broadband service to travelers staying in more than 500,000 hotel rooms in 300 cities around the world. Prior to STSN, Eric co-founded PHAST Corporation, which quickly became the leading control system in the residential control systems market. Eric is the father of 7 Children, and holds a bachelor’s degree in computer science from Brigham Young University.

  • Glen Mella

    Glen is Chief Revenue Officer at SAVI iQ, responsible for the company’s global sales, business development, and strategic partnerships. He has 30+ years operational experience in product management, marketing communications, retail and digital channels, and global business development. Prior to SAVI, Glen was a co-founder, Board member, and former CEO of Cypher, a software startup that was acquired by Cirrus Logic. Glen also served as President and COO of Control4; a global leader of automation systems for homes and businesses. He served as SVP of marketing and sales for Triton PCS, where he led the marketing and sales efforts of over 700 professionals in 140 company-owned retail stores, and over 500 authorized reseller outlets. Before joining Triton, Glen served as CEO of Found, Inc., a software provider to the retail industry that was acquired by CRS Retail Systems. He also held marketing management positions at Novell, WordPerfect, and Frito-Lay/PepsiCo. Glen holds an MBA from Northwestern’s Kellogg School and a Bachelors degree from Brigham Young University.
